  You received a call from a friend of yours even if it was 3 in the morning it wasn't surprising. You answered it softly so you won't alert your brother who was also staying up like you.

"Oh hey! What's the reason for the call?" You asked happily as you slowly sat up from my bed.

"Hey.. I just wanted to say thank you. You have been here with me since life has been hard on me. You were my light that I needed in these dark nights. Even if you emit a summer season, I've always been stuck in an eternal winter." Her words put you on edge, before you even knew it you were already out of the house running towards her home.

"What's this all about? Of course I will be there for you, no matter what season you're feeling." She can probably hear you breathing in and out as you're running as fast as you can. The snow didn't bother you, even if your feet were freezing cold you continued to run on white carpets of snow.

"Nothing.. I just wanted to say how grateful I am with you. I thought even if I called you at this time you wouldn't be doing what you're doing. Why are you doing this?" her voice started to crack as her throat felt stuck, tears slowly ran down on her pale cheeks.

"Because! I care for you! I would do anything just to stop you from doing anything stupid, you think those words of yours doesn't have any hidden meaning? I can feel your emotions through this damn phone! Now stop what you're doing and let's wait until spring comes!" Your lips began to shiver as the dawn felt colder. Even if it was so early in the morning some people have started their job already. Crossing the road had slowed your run already.

"You're too kind for me.. How did you even manage to get someone as kind as you? You're like an angel sent to me." You can hear water running on the other line.

"I'll be there so PLEASE stop this. I don't want to lose you in this way!" You were sobbing as you felt her house was still far away, you're doing everything you can but why does this specific reason, it feels so far away.

"... Go home please? It feels harder if you desperately do this, stop caring about me so much, you're selfless enough to even sacrifice a lot for a lost cause." Audible cries could be heard from her, she must be hesitating.

"Lost cause? How can I leave you when you were there for me? Why can't I return the favor? I would rather listen to you telling the reason than me explaining to everyone how I couldn't be there for you!" I don't usually ask for anything but if it's for her life then I would be asking for every God out there. Her voice is the only way you could understand how she was feeling, scared of not hearing it.

All you could think of was how you were not noticing she was already feeling this way, was she really that great with acting or maybe you just didn't pay much attention to her when she needed it. Blaming yourself won't help you run faster nor make the house be closer. You started cursing how you got delayed because of crossing. Each second matters, there won't be a reset button this time.

The water running from her end stopped. It was quiet. This sent you chills, time is getting more precious by the second. What could she be doing on the other line? The thought of her hurting herself was already unbearable. Seeing her soft, pale skin drawn is enough to make you angry. Why would she even do it? Who could be responsible for the pain she's feeling, or did someone mistreat her? Did her boyfriend break up with her in an unpleasant way? Did she get into a fight with someone in her family or perhaps something happened in her household? Questions filled your mind as you started not paying attention.

"This surely was an experience, don't you think so?" She softly chuckled. Making you more furious about the situation.

"Fuck it." Crossing the road with the light green sure is dangerous but maybe your life wasn't your priority today. You didn't even take a second to even check the upcoming vehicles and just ran. You can hear a lot of drivers complaining behind you, they wouldn't understand it since they weren't in the moment of desperation. Shrugging off all of the people's harsh words, you continued crossing the road. You really are losing your mind at this point.
